Klášterec nad Orlicí lies in the valley of the Divoká Orlice. The Zemská brána area lies within the cadastral territory of Klášterec nad Orlicí.

Nature

The Zemská brána nature reserve protects a rocky valley of the Divoká Orlice with interesting geological formations. Visitors can access it mainly via a blue-marked hiking trail along the Divoká Orlice; the educational trail with ten stations featuring information panels and several interactive elements for children also follows this route.

Educational trails

The Zemská brána educational trail is 2.5 km long, designed for pedestrians and of medium difficulty. It ends at the Osada Amerika settlement above Klášterec nad Orlicí. One of the interesting places along the Zemská brána educational trail is Ledříčkova skála. From Upper Klášterec, the Pašerácká footbridge along the Divoká Orlice can be reached via a nature trail in a protected landscape area.

Places

The Tománkova lípa stands by farmstead no. 66 in Klášterec nad Orlicí; it is one of the most imposing natural monument trees in the Pardubický kraj region. Čertova skalka, also called Čertovka, is a rock formation on the hill opposite the primary school in Klášterec nad Orlicí. Its depressions resemble the imprint of a devil's hoof. Klášterec nad Orlicí is also home to the parish church of Nejsvětější Trojice.
